Nobody Reads Generic Service Lists

There's a pattern with accounting websites. A bulleted list that says tax preparation, bookkeeping, payroll services, financial planning. Maybe a stock line about being dedicated to client success. And that's it.

The problem isn't that the information is wrong. It's that it doesn't do anything. A potential client in East Mountain or anywhere in Upshur County already knows CPAs do tax prep. What they don't know is how your process works, what kind of businesses you typically handle, whether you deal with quarterly filings or just annual returns, and what happens after they fill out that contact form. Those are the questions your copy should answer. Plain, direct, no jargon.

We write service pages that read like a real explanation from a real person. What does a first meeting look like? What documents should someone bring? How does pricing work — flat fee, hourly, retainer? When people understand your process before they ever pick up the phone, the ones who do call are already half-sold.

Search Engines Need Actual Words

Here's what a lot of accounting firms miss about showing up in search results: Google can't rank a page that barely says anything. A 90-word homepage with a stock photo and a phone number isn't giving search engines much to work with.

Content writing and SEO aren't separate things. Every blog post about estimated tax deadlines, every explanation of how payroll processing works, every FAQ about what records to keep — that's all material that helps your site show up when someone searches for an accountant near East Mountain. Seasonal Content That Doesn't Collect Dust

Tax season drives a huge chunk of accounting inquiries. But most CPA websites are static year-round. No blog updates in January about what's changed in the tax code. No reminders in September about extension deadlines. Nothing.

A short quarterly blog post takes maybe an hour to read and approve on your end. But it signals to both search engines and potential clients that your firm is active, current, and paying attention. We handle the writing. You handle the accuracy check. That's the split.

Your Competitors' Messaging Isn't Better by Accident

If another accounting firm in the area has a website that feels more polished, more trustworthy, more professional — it's probably not because they're better accountants. It's because someone sat down and wrote copy that communicates clearly. That's it. No secret.

Good content isn't about being clever or using big words. It's about saying what you do, who you do it for, and what makes your approach different. Maybe you specialize in small business clients. Maybe you've got specific credentials that matter. Maybe your turnaround time during tax season is faster than average. Whatever it is, it belongs on your website in plain language.
